Softball Wins Eleven Inning Thriller In A Doubleheader Split With Maine

North Andover, MA.-- Merrimack Softball played to a split in their doubleheader this afternoon, taking a 2-1 eleven inning thriller in game one, before falling in game two, by a score of 12-2 in five innings.
 
Game 1: The Warriors scored the opening run of the ballgame, as Madeline Arvai would ground into a fielders choice in the first inning scoring Ellen Hubbard and Anna Gedacht would render the Black Bears hitter helpless until the seventh allowing two hits and striking out six, but the Black Bears would scrounge the tying run on a sacrifice fly to send the game to extras.
In extras, the game belonged to Emma Prahin, as she twirled three innings of scoreless, no hit ball, striking out five.
In the eleventh, the Warriors would finally push the winning run across the plate, as Alex Miller would plate pinch runner Brandi Neil to take the victory.
